Before anything gets quoted
A five to ten minute phone call, and it costs nothing. Most of it is questions, not selling.
01
On city water that means the report your utility already publishes for Berks County, Pennsylvania. On a well it means what you are seeing at the fixtures, because nobody publishes anything about a private supply.
02
How many people live there, how much water runs through on a normal day, and where the main line comes in. A system sized for a four bedroom is the wrong system for a condo, and the other way around.
03
Which system fits, what it costs installed, and what the warranty covers. One number for the whole job, not a range. Nothing gets ordered until you say so.

Where we work
Water changes between one town and the next, sometimes between one street and the next, because it depends on where the line draws from. That is why the assessment starts local instead of starting from a catalog.
